什么软件能编程语音
-
有许多软件可以用于编程语音。以下是其中几个常用的软件:
-
Python语音编程:Python是一种流行的编程语言,具有丰富的库和工具来处理语音。它提供了多种用于语音识别、语音合成和语音分析的库,例如SpeechRecognition、pyttsx3和pyAudio等。通过这些库,你可以使用Python编写程序来识别语音、合成语音和分析语音数据。
-
MATLAB语音处理工具箱:MATLAB是一种强大的数值计算软件,也可以用于语音处理。MATLAB提供了语音处理工具箱,其中包含许多用于语音信号处理和分析的函数和工具。你可以使用MATLAB编写脚本或函数来处理语音信号,例如语音压缩、语音增强和语音识别等。
-
Praat语音分析软件:Praat是一款专门用于语音分析的软件。它提供了各种用于语音信号操作、声学分析和语音合成的工具和函数。Praat可以让你可视化地分析语音信号的频谱、声门状态、音调和语音音频的其他特征。
-
C/C++语音编程:如果你对编写高性能的语音处理程序感兴趣,你可以使用C或C++编程语言。C/C++语言提供了底层的编程接口和库,可以更好地控制语音信号的处理和分析。例如,你可以使用C/C++编写语音解码器、语音信号滤波器和语音识别算法。
总之,以上是几个常用的软件和编程语言,可以用于编程语音。根据你的需求和编程经验,选择适合的工具来实现所需的语音功能。
1年前 -
-
编程语音的软件有很多种,以下是几个常用的:
-
Speech recognition (语音识别):语音识别软件将用户的语音转化为可识别的文本。这种软件通常用于各种应用中,比如语音助手、语音转文字等。一些常用的语音识别软件包括Google语音识别、Microsoft语音识别API等。
-
Text-to-Speech (文本到语音):文本到语音软件将文本转化为可听的语音输出。这种软件通常用于各种应用中,比如语音助手、有声书等。一些常用的文本到语音软件包括Google文本到语音、Microsoft文本到语音API等。
-
Speech synthesis (语音合成):语音合成软件能够生成人工语音。这种软件通常用于自动交互系统、有声书等。一些常用的语音合成软件包括Festival、eSpeak等。
-
Voice recognition (声纹识别):声纹识别软件能够识别和验证人的声纹特征。这种软件常用于安全验证、身份认证等领域。一些常用的声纹识别软件包括Nuance声纹识别、iSpeech声纹识别等。
-
Speech processing (语音处理):语音处理软件用于处理和分析语音信号。这种软件通常用于音频处理、语音识别等。一些常用的语音处理软件包括Matlab、Praat等。
1年前 -
-
可以使用以下几种软件来编写和执行语音编程:
-
PocketSphinx:
PocketSphinx是一个开源的自动语音识别引擎,它可以实现离线语音识别功能。它支持多种语言,并提供了C语言和Java等编程语言的API,可以通过编写代码来实现语音指令的识别和执行。 -
CMU Sphinx:
CMU Sphinx是Carnegie Mellon University开发的一系列开源语音识别系统。其中,PocketSphinx是CMU Sphinx的一部分。CMU Sphinx提供了多种语音识别引擎和工具,可以实现从语音转换为文本的功能,同时也支持语音合成,可以将文本转换为语音播放。 -
Google Cloud Speech-to-Text:
Google Cloud Speech-to-Text是一项提供云端语音识别服务的技术。它可以实现将讲话内容转换为文本的功能。Google Cloud Speech-to-Text提供了一系列API和SDK,可以轻松集成到各种平台和编程环境中。 -
Microsoft Azure Speech SDK:
Microsoft Azure Speech SDK是微软提供的语音识别和语音合成解决方案。它支持多语言和多平台,提供了多个API和工具,包括语音识别、语音转文本、语音合成等功能。可以使用不同的编程语言来编写代码,实现语音编程功能。 -
IBM Watson Speech to Text:
IBM Watson Speech to Text是IBM Watson的一部分,提供了强大的语音识别功能。它支持多种语言和多种音频格式,可以将语音转换为文本,并提供了相应的API和SDK,可以通过编程实现语音编程功能。
不同的软件有不同的特点和用途,选择适合自己需求的软件进行语音编程。另外,编写语音编程时需要了解相应的API和文档,按照指定的方法和操作流程进行编程。详细的使用说明可以在对应的软件官方网站或开发者社区中找到。
1年前 -